Hong Kong’s government is delaying the launch of its inaugural retail green bond due to the spread of coronavirus cases in the city.

The government postponed the subscription period and issuance of the bond in order to “avoid the social contact arising from the application process and reduce the risk of the spread of the disease,” according to a statement posted on Hong Kong’s government website on Saturday. The subscription period was originally scheduled for March 1 to 11.
